Description
The vulnerability allows a remote unauthenticated att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to improper security restrictions. A remote attacker can access sensitive information in the WEBHOOK_AUTHORIZATION shared secret for the affected software, post malicious email tracking events and conduct timing attack.
Mitigation
Update to versions 1.2.1, 1.3.
Vulnerable software versions
Django Anymail: 1.0 - 1.2
